1. Key West, Florida

Avg. winter temperature: 77–82°F

The southernmost point in the continental United States delivers exactly what winter-weary travelers need. This island paradise combines beautiful beaches with a lively nightlife that keeps going strong even during colder months up north. The laid-back vibe pairs perfectly with crystal-clear waters that beg for snorkeling and diving adventures.

What to do:

  • Explore Duval Street's bars and restaurants where live music spills onto sidewalks.
  • Snorkel or dive in the crystal clear waters surrounding the Florida Keys.
  • Visit the Ernest Hemingway Home and Museum to see the famous six-toed cats.

2. Miami, Florida

Avg. winter temperature: 75–82°F

Miami brings Latin American culture to one of the most vibrant cities in the country. The beautiful beaches stretch for miles, while the city pulses with energy no matter the time. You'll find fresh seafood at waterfront restaurants, art deco architecture in South Beach, and a lively music scene that reflects the city's diverse population.

What to do:

  • Relax on South Beach and enjoy the warm weather while others deal with snow.
  • Explore Little Havana's authentic Cuban restaurants and cultural attractions.
  • Visit the Wynwood Walls outdoor museum, featuring street art from around the world.

3. Naples, Florida

Avg. winter temperature: 77–79°F

Naples offers upscale elegance along the Gulf Coast, with white-sand beaches that feel powder-soft underfoot. This warm-weather destination attracts visitors who appreciate fine dining, high-end shopping, and pristine beaches without the party atmosphere of other Florida cities. The town maintains a refined vibe while still delivering all the outdoor adventures Florida promises.

What to do:

  • Walk the Naples Pier at sunset for spectacular Gulf of Mexico views.
  • Browse Fifth Avenue South for boutique shopping and many restaurants.
  • Take a boat tour through the Ten Thousand Islands to see dolphins and sea turtles.

4. Palm Springs, California

Avg. winter temperature: 74°F

This desert oasis becomes a winter playground when the California average winter temperature hits the perfect sweet spot. Palm Springs delivers warmth without summer's brutal heat, making it ideal for golf, hiking, and poolside lounging. The mid-century modern architecture gives the city a distinct personality that appeals to design lovers and outdoor enthusiasts alike.

What to do:

  • Ride the Palm Springs Aerial Tramway for mountain views and cooler temperatures at the top.
  • Visit the Desert Botanical Garden to see desert plants thriving in their natural habitat.
  • Explore the many art galleries and cute shops along Palm Canyon Drive.

5. San Diego, California

Avg. winter temperature: 67–69°F

San Diego is known for its year-round sunshine and mild temperatures that make winter feel like a suggestion rather than a season. From beautiful beaches to world-class family attractions, this coastal city offers something for everyone, including groups traveling together. Charter buses make it easy for families, school trips, and friends to explore the city’s top sites without dealing with the frustrations of parking or multiple vehicles.

What to do:

  • Explore Balboa Park's museums, gardens, and the famous San Diego Zoo.
  • Surf or swim at La Jolla Shores, one of the most beautiful places on the California coast.
  • Take a scenic drive along the coast to enjoy ocean views and stop at charming beach towns.

6. Los Angeles, California

Avg. winter temperature: 65–72°F

Los Angeles is proof that warm places to visit in January don't require leaving the country. The city sprawls across Southern California, offering everything from Hollywood glamour to Venice Beach's bohemian vibe. You'll find great food from every corner of the world, outdoor adventures in nearby mountains, and entertainment options that never quit.

What to do:

  • Hike to the Hollywood Sign for city views and bragging rights.
  • Spend a day trip exploring Santa Monica Pier and the beach.
  • Visit the Getty Center for world-class art and stunning architecture.

7. Phoenix, Arizona

Avg. winter temperature: 70–75°F

Phoenix and its surrounding areas transform into one of the most popular warm winter destinations in the Southwest, and for good reason. The Arizona average winter temperature makes outdoor exploration comfortable all day, and the desert landscape provides a dramatic backdrop for hiking and photography. The city combines urban amenities with easy access to natural wonders.

What to do:

  • Hike Camelback Mountain for a combination of exercise and panoramic desert views.
  • Explore the Desert Botanical Garden to see thousands of desert plant species.
  • Take a day trip to Sedona's red rocks, just an hour's drive away.

8. Scottsdale, Arizona

Avg. winter temperature: 70–79°F

Adjacent to Phoenix, Scottsdale offers a more upscale take on desert living. From luxury resorts and spas to fine dining and boutique shopping, it’s a warm-weather destination with wide appeal. The city's beautiful landscapes and accessible trails make it ideal for family reunions, where everyone, from grandparents to kids, can enjoy outdoor activities together. Plus, the vibrant Old Town area blends Western charm with modern flair, perfect for group outings.

What to do:

  • Play golf on championship courses that stay green through winter.
  • Browse art galleries in the Scottsdale Arts District.
  • Experience the lively nightlife with many restaurants and bars in Old Town.

9. Austin, Texas

Avg. winter temperature: 64°F

Austin has a reputation as one of Texas's favorite cities, with live music every night and a food scene that never stops innovating. The Texas average winter temperature in Austin makes outdoor activities comfortable, and Lady Bird Lake provides a scenic backdrop for kayaking and hiking. The city maintains a laid-back vibe despite its growth, and you'll find something interesting around every corner.

What to do:

  • Kayak or paddleboard on Lady Bird Lake with city skyline views.
  • Experience the lively music scene on Sixth Street and Rainey Street.
  • Sample BBQ and food trucks that showcase Austin's diverse culinary culture.

10. San Antonio, Texas

Avg. winter temperature: 60–69°F

San Antonio blends history with modern attractions in a way that makes every visit feel fresh. The famous River Walk winds through downtown, offering scenic strolls alongside restaurants and shops. The city is also a top destination for school field trips, thanks to its educational landmarks like The Alamo and other Spanish colonial missions. With plenty of family fun attractions and flavorful Tex-Mex cuisine, it’s the ideal spot for learning and leisure alike.

What to do:

  • Walk or boat along the scenic River Walk, lined with restaurants and shops.
  • Visit the Alamo and other historic missions.
  • Explore the Pearl District for craft breweries and upscale dining.

11. New Orleans, Louisiana

Avg. winter temperature: 60–75°F

Don’t overlook New Orleans! It creates its own category among warm places to go in the winter in the US. The city combines music, food, and culture in ways that feel magical. Bourbon Street delivers lively nightlife, but venture beyond the French Quarter to find neighborhoods that show different sides of this unique city. The food alone justifies the trip, from beignets to gumbo to fresh seafood.

What to do:

  • Experience live jazz in clubs throughout the French Quarter and Frenchmen Street.
  • Enjoy Creole and Cajun cuisine at legendary restaurants and hidden gems.
  • Stroll through the historic district with its beautiful architecture and cute shops.

12. Gulf Shores, Alabama

Avg. winter temperature: 60–69°F

Gulf Shores delivers beautiful beaches along the Gulf Coast without the crowds found in more popular spots. With soft white sand and calm emerald waters, it's a perfect destination for families. Whether you're planning a multigenerational trip or travelling with kids, there are plenty of activities to keep everyone entertained.

What to do:

  • Relax on the beautiful beaches with soft white sand.
  • Take a dolphin cruise to spot these playful creatures in their natural habitat.
  • Explore Gulf State Park's trails and fishing pier.

13. Charleston, South Carolina

Avg. winter temperature: 63°F

Charleston brings Southern charm to the coast with historic sites that transport you to another era. The historic district preserves centuries-old architecture, and the food scene has earned national recognition. South Carolina's coastal location means mild temperatures year-round, and the city offers a perfect blend of culture, history, and beach access.

What to do:

  • Tour historic homes and plantations to learn about the region's complex history.
  • Enjoy fresh seafood at waterfront restaurants.
  • Take a short drive to nearby beaches to relax on the coast.

14. Savannah, Georgia

Avg. winter temperature: 64°F

Savannah maintains its historic charm while welcoming visitors to explore its beautiful squares and riverfront. The city moves at a slower pace, encouraging you to walk everywhere and discover hidden gardens and historic sites. Spanish moss draping from ancient oaks creates an atmosphere that feels distinctly Southern, and the food scene showcases both traditional and innovative cuisine.

What to do:

  • Walk through the city's famous squares, each with its own character.
  • Tour historic homes and museums in the historic district.
  • Enjoy Southern cuisine and fresh seafood at many restaurants.

15. Maui, Hawaii

Avg. winter temperature: 77–82°F

Aloha, sunshine! Maui offers warm weather year-round with diverse landscapes that include beaches, volcanic craters, and lush rainforests. The island delivers tropical paradise vibes without feeling too remote. You can spend mornings snorkeling with sea turtles, afternoons exploring small towns, and evenings watching spectacular sunsets that paint the sky in impossible colors.

What to do:

  • Drive the Road to Hana for waterfall views and coastal scenery.
  • Snorkel at Molokini Crater or along the coast with sea turtles.
  • Watch the sunrise from Haleakala National Park's summit.

16. Oahu, Hawaii

Avg. winter temperature: 78–82°F

Oahu offers city life in Honolulu while still offering pristine beaches and outdoor adventures across the island. Waikiki Beach gives you that classic Hawaii experience, but venturing to the North Shore or windward coast shows you different sides of island life. The cultural attractions teach you about Hawaiian history, and the food scene blends Asian, American, and Pacific influences.

What to do:

  • Surf or swim at famous Waikiki Beach.
  • Hike Diamond Head for panoramic ocean views.
  • Visit Pearl Harbor's historic sites and museums.

17. San Juan, Puerto Rico

Avg. winter temperature: 80–89°F

San Juan brings Caribbean warmth without requiring a passport for U.S. travelers. Old San Juan's colorful colonial architecture creates an Instagram-worthy backdrop for exploring, and the beaches deliver that tropical paradise feeling. Don’t miss out on the island's food scene that showcases Puerto Rican specialties alongside international cuisine, and the lively nightlife keeps going late.

What to do:

  • Explore Old San Juan's historic forts and colorful streets.
  • Relax on pristine beaches like Isla Verde and Condado.
  • Experience the vibrant food scene and lively nightlife.

Don’t Wait to Plan Your Perfect Winter Getaway

Planning a successful winter trip requires more than just picking a warm destination. Smart preparation goes a long way in helping you save money, pack appropriately, and make the most of your time in the sun. Here's what you need to know about planning cheap warm places to visit in February in the USA or any other winter month.

When to Travel:

  • December: Great for warm places to go for Christmas, but expect higher prices around the peak season holidays. Popular attractions and many restaurants stay busy with families celebrating.
  • January: Often the cheapest month for warm places, especially mid-month when holiday crowds thin. Hotels and flights drop prices after New Year's.
  • February: The perfect blend of good weather and reasonable prices for cheap, warm places to visit. Book early for President's Day weekend.
  • Off-peak benefits: Visit warm-weather destinations during weekdays, when prices drop, and fewer crowds mean shorter lines at popular attractions.

Group Travel Considerations:

  • Charter bus benefits: Modern charter buses include amenities like reclining seats, WiFi, and climate control that make long trips comfortable. Everyone arrives together and stays on the same schedule.
  • Flexibility: Factor in some buffer time in your schedule for traffic delays or weather changes. In our experience, the best winter trips in the US leave room for spontaneous discoveries.
  • Route planning: Build in rest stops every few hours, especially for families with kids or groups including seniors. Look for interesting stops along the way to break up highway monotony.
